Subject: Night-Shift Access — Support Team

Welcome to Brellan Systems! New starters on the overnight support rota enter through the east door of Quayle Court after 21:00, as the main entrance locks automatically. Sign in at the night desk, collect your headset from the cabinet, and keep the corridor fire doors closed. To open the east door, use the code printed below.

badge for kahif-kahog: bdg-QW-0

**Ticket #2083 — Expired export-service credentials**

Welcome aboard — this ticket tracks the expired credentials for the Tablevane spreadsheet exporter. While investigating high memory usage during large exports, we discovered the exporter's service credentials lapsed last week, masking the real profiling data. A replacement credential has been issued and scoped read-only. Configure your local profiler with the key below.

API key for bageg-kajef: vxb2-ss

### What this PR does

Tightens the canary gating rules for the Larkspur checkout service. Previously a canary could promote after ten minutes even if error rates were trending up; support saw several incidents traced to that gap. This change extends the observation window, adds a rollback trigger on sustained 5xx growth, and makes promotion require two consecutive clean windows. No action is needed from support beyond awareness. The new gating constants are shown below.

constants for fahop-fahaf:
RATE_LIMITS = {
    "quenath": 1,
    "quenwyn": 10,
    "ralael": 10,
    "wenix": 1,
}

// Welcome aboard! This block sets up the client for Pixelbin, our internal
// thumbnail generation queue. Jobs get pushed here whenever a user uploads
// media, and workers in the Snapdragon cluster pick them up within a few
// seconds. Don't tweak the retry settings without pinging Marisol first —
// they're tuned for a reason. The client needs the Pixelbin service key,
// which goes on the next line.

app token of tagug-hahaf = kto2_9v